Find the slope of the line passing through the points (-1,3) and (4,-7

You use the slope formula:

m = [tex]\frac{y_{2}-y_{1} }{x_{2}-x_{1}}[/tex]

m is the slope. Plug in the points.

m = [tex]\frac{-7 - 3}{4 - (-1)}[/tex]

m = [tex]\frac{-7 - 3}{4+1}[/tex]

m = [tex]\frac{-10}{5}[/tex]

m = -2
